Individualized Gray Matter Deviations in Children with ADHD: Insights from Structural MRI Modeling
This study utilizes normative structural MRI modeling to reveal that children with ADHD exhibit heterogeneous, region-specific gray matter volume deviations—particularly in the lateral and orbital prefrontal cortex and striatum—that are obscured by conventional group-level analyses, thereby supporting the value of individualized neuroanatomical profiling for personalized assessment and treatment.
